**Building Access: Evacuation-Chair Store**

The evacuation chairs for Merrow Court are kept in the store room beside Stairwell B on each even-numbered floor. Contractors must not block the store doors or stack materials inside. If a chair is used or moved, report it to the facilities desk the same day. The store keypad accepts the code below.

badge for kaweg-yafof: bdg-EEOQRR-87343953

Summary: the Gustline weather-alert fan-out service in staging was deployed with a blank env file, so alerts queued but never dispatched to downstream notifiers. For new team members: Gustline fans out severe-weather bulletins to regional notifier shards, and each dispatch must be signed or the shards reject it. The fix is to restore /srv/gustline/dispatch.env from the template, set SHARD_COUNT=8 and QUEUE_REGION=north, then restart the dispatcher. The final line of the file sets the dispatch signing secret.

secret setting of tajof-bahif: COURIER_KEY3=65d

**CI note: Lintwren doc-linter failures on plugin repos**

External authors: if the Lintwren stage fails with "unresolved anchor" errors, the cause is usually a heading renamed without updating cross-references in your plugin manifest. Regenerate the anchor map locally, commit it alongside your docs, and re-run the pipeline. When filing a report with the Lintwren maintainers, include the CI trace token printed below.

trace token, bagag-kawep: htk6_d2d45a

Ticket #982: Docslint credentials expired

The Docslint service stopped posting results to pull requests this morning. Cause: its service credential hit the 90-day expiry. This blocks merges on the Fernhollow docs repo since the lint check is required. A replacement credential was generated and verified locally. On-call: update the Docslint runner secret and restart the worker. Configure it with the key below.

API key for bageg-kajef: vxb2-ss